Blackhawk CDP, California: commercial real estate data.
Blackhawk CDP is a Census CDP of 10,137 people across 5.78 square miles of land, in Contra Costa County. Median household income is $245,208, 89.3 percent of occupied homes are owned.

How many people live in Blackhawk, California?
10,137, in 3,781 households. Blackhawk CDP covers 5.78 square miles of land, which is 1,755 people per square mile. Source: US Census Bureau, American Community Survey 5-Year Estimates, place level, 2020-2024 5-year.
What county is Blackhawk in?
Contra Costa County, which holds 100.0 percent of the place by area. Source: US Census Bureau, cartographic boundary file, places, 2024 vintage.
What is the median household income in Blackhawk?
$245,208. The median owner-occupied home is valued at $2,000,001. Median gross rent is $3,501 per month. Source: US Census Bureau, American Community Survey 5-Year Estimates, place level, 2020-2024 5-year.
